It's a long story. In a former life I was an industrial engineer with a background in process control systems design. Nuclear power process control is considered by many to be the pinnacle of that discipline so my interest in Cherno goes back to before my involvement in MOB. I visited the zone years ago after my first trip to Ukraine and thought that was the end of it. It wasn't. After being exposed to the people and culture my interest grew beyond the technical details of the accident and so I kept going back. The more I studied the more I realized how complex a story Chernobyl really is.

I've since spent a great deal of time exploring the zone of alienation over the years and although one can find many photos there is very little in the way of video. In my travels I've filmed everything from interviews with zone residents and administrators, inside the station, rural areas, wildife, plus hours of exploring Pripyat, the company town of 50,000 that was abandoned three days after the accident. I've become aquainted with many former residents and am frequently asked to represent their viewpoint to those unknowledgable but interested in the town and it's short but sad history.

Turns out there is a lot of interest. Since a great deal about Cherno is filled with myth and misconception I've given everything from high school talks to television interviews on my wanderings and, since people seem fascinated by what the place really looks like, my footage has been used by many organizations.

With the 20th anniversary of the accident approaching there has been increased awareness so last year I began working with a filmaker who was born near Gomel but emigrated to the USA as a child. Her story is both one of personal discovery and an attempt to educate people about an event much of the world has forgotten. She and the crew are over there as I write this. It's their first trip and was arranged with my help. I would've love to gone but it's too cold and besides, I've pretty much seen all there is to see.

I'm not aware how much you really "know" about Cherno but unless you've put in a great deal of effort most if it is probably wrong. It's a very complex subject, one involving politics, money, ignorance, fear, bad science, on and on. For example take the charities. Their hearts are in the right place but their methods have long been questionable. The so called "health trips" your sweetie's sister was involved with are but the tip of the iceberg.

The bottom line is the charities distort the issue for their own gain, as does the Ukrainian government. So do many other organizations from GreenPeace on down. They'll say and do just about anything to promote their "cause", which is often little more than keeping the money flowing. The film Chernobyl Heart was a good example of such a distortion. It'd be amusing if it wasn't 95% bunk. Not that the kids being helped can't use the assistance, just that in the overwhelming majority of cases their problems are not connected to the accident in any way.

Lastly, what I've done gave me an excuse to visit Ukraine often, something that would've be problematic otherwise.
